Pad foundationsare a form of spreadfoundation formed by rectangular, square, or sometimes circular concrete pads that support localised single-point loads such as structural columns, groups of columns or framed structures. Foundations can generally be split into deep foundations and shallow foundations, and for the most part, pad foundations are classed as shallow foundations, although deep pad foundations are feasible, if not necessarily cost-effective.
